Early spring is a good time to start bass fishing with a Texas Rig Craw. I am using a Strike King Rage Craw Soft Plastic crawfish bait. By slowly dragging the craw across the bottom of 2 boat launches, I am able to catch two largemouth bass. These smaller bass are exploring the warming shallow water especially over rocks and concrete like the boat launch. As the water continues to warm up, the bass should be getting bigger as they look for areas to bed. Its still early in the spring, and bass are starting to feed on emerging crawfish. Try bass fishing with a Texas Rig Rage Craw, or any crawfish bait. You could catch that early spring bass.
